A Breakdown of Commercial Dishwasher Types

Choosing the right type of commercial dishwasher is the first step in ensuring your kitchen runs smoothly. It's all about matching the machine's capabilities to your operation's unique demands. From busy cafeterias to cozy cafes, there's a dishwasher designed to fit the bill. Let's explore the main types you'll encounter when you're ready to make a commercial dishwasher buy.

four different types of commercial dishwashers (undercounter, door-type, conveyor, glasswasher) side-by-side for comparison - commercial dishwasher buy

The Compact Choice: Undercounter Dishwashers

Think of undercounter dishwashers as the compact workhorses of smaller establishments. They're designed to fit neatly under standard countertops, making them ideal for businesses with limited space such as bars, coffee shops, and small restaurants. While they might look similar to residential units, don't be fooled—these machines are built with commercial-grade durability and speed in mind. Their capacity typically ranges from 20 to 40 racks per hour, with cycle times as quick as 2 minutes for 30 racks. This makes them perfect for operations with moderate dishwashing needs throughout the day, ensuring a steady supply of clean wares without overwhelming your staff or space.

The Workhorse: Door-Type Dishwashers

Stepping up in capacity from undercounter models, door-type dishwashers are a popular choice for mid-volume foodservice operations. They require a bit more space, usually featuring dirty and clean dishtables on either side to facilitate a smooth workflow. The operator slides a rack of dirty dishes into the machine, closes the hood (or "door"), and the wash cycle begins. Once complete, the door is opened, and the clean rack is pulled out onto the clean dishtable.

These "pass-through" machines greatly improve workflow efficiency, allowing for continuous loading and unloading. They typically handle between 30 and 90 racks per hour, making them suitable for restaurants, hotels, and guesthouses that experience consistent, but not necessarily overwhelming, peaks in dishwashing demand. The ability to quickly process racks helps prevent bottlenecks during busy meal services.

For High-Volume Kitchens: Conveyor Dishwashers

When we talk about high-volume dishwashing, we're talking about conveyor dishwashers. These are the giants of the dishroom, designed for operations that process hundreds, if not thousands, of dishes per hour. Hospitals, university cafeterias, large catering facilities, and busy all-you-can-eat restaurants are prime candidates for a conveyor system.

In a conveyor dishwasher, racks of dishes are placed on a motorized belt that moves them through different washing stages. These machines often feature multiple tanks for pre-wash, main wash, and final rinse cycles, ensuring thorough cleaning and sanitization. Capacities can range from 200 racks per hour to an astounding 1,200+ racks per hour. For Sparkling Results: Specialized Glasswashers

For bars, pubs, and any establishment where glassware is a primary concern, specialized glasswashers are indispensable. These compact machines are often undercounter models, specifically designed to handle delicate glasses with care. They use lower water pressure than standard dishwashers to protect fragile rims and stems, while still delivering sparkling clean results.

Glasswashers excel at tackling common bar challenges like lipstick stains, dried beverage residue, and citrus pulp, ensuring every drink is served in a pristine glass. This specialization helps maintain the quality of beverages and improves the customer experience, proving that sometimes, a dedicated machine is the best solution.

For Tough Jobs: Pot and Pan Washers

Sometimes, a standard dishwasher just won't cut it. For the baked-on, caked-on messes that come with high-volume food prep, you need a pot and pan washer. These heavy-duty machines are engineered to blast away the toughest food soils from sheet pans, mixing bowls, and large utensils. With powerful, X-shaped wash arms and large openings, they can handle oversized ware that wouldn't fit in a standard machine. Some models can wash up to 400 sheet pans per hour using adjustable two, four, or six-minute cycles. The Modern Solution: Ventless Dishwashers

What if your kitchen doesn't have space for a bulky ventilation hood? That's where ventless dishwashers come in. These innovative machines use advanced technology to handle steam and condensation internally, eliminating the need for an overhead hood and expensive ductwork. This makes them a perfect fit for smaller kitchens, historic buildings, or any space where traditional venting is impractical or too costly. Beyond the space-saving benefits, ventless models are often highly efficient, using less water and energy than their vented counterparts. Choosing Between High-Temp and Low-Temp Sanitizing

When you're planning your commercial dishwasher buy, one of the most critical decisions you'll face is choosing between a high-temperature and a low-temperature sanitizing system. This isn't just a technical detail; it's a decision that impacts your utility costs, chemical usage, installation requirements, and overall operational preferences. Understanding the differences is key to selecting the system that best fits your business model.

How High-Temperature Dishwashers Work

High-temperature dishwashers sanitize wares using intense heat. After the wash cycle, these machines perform a final rinse with water heated to a minimum of 180°F (82°C) at the manifold. The extreme heat effectively kills bacteria and other pathogens, ensuring your dishes meet strict health code standards.

These machines typically require a built-in or external booster heater to achieve and maintain the necessary rinse temperature. An added benefit of high-temp sanitization is that the residual heat on the dishes causes them to "flash-dry" quickly, often eliminating the need for manual towel drying and reducing labor costs. However, the high heat also means higher energy consumption for water heating. Additionally, high-temp dishwashers usually require a condensate hood for proper ventilation, as they produce a significant amount of steam.

How Low-Temperature Dishwashers Work

In contrast, low-temperature dishwashers sanitize using chemical agents rather than high heat. After a wash cycle with water typically between 120-140°F (49-60°C), these machines dispense a chemical sanitizer in the final rinse. The chemicals then neutralize bacteria, achieving the required level of sanitation.

The primary advantage of low-temp systems is their lower energy consumption, as they don't need to heat water to extremely high temperatures. This often translates to lower utility bills. They also typically don't require a condensate hood, simplifying installation and reducing upfront costs. However, the trade-off is the ongoing cost of purchasing chemical sanitizers. Furthermore, dishes processed in low-temp machines take longer to air dry, and sometimes require a drying agent to prevent spotting, or even manual drying, which can add to labor.

High-Temp or Low-Temp: Making the Right Choice

The choice between high-temp and low-temp boils down to your specific operational needs, budget, and priorities. We've put together a table to help you compare:

Feature High-Temperature Dishwashers Low-Temperature Dishwashers
Sanitization Method Heat (180°F rinse) Chemical sanitizers (120-140°F wash)
Initial Cost Potentially higher (booster heater, condensate hood) Potentially lower (no booster heater, no condensate hood)
Operating Cost Higher energy usage for water heating Lower energy usage, but ongoing chemical costs
Drying Time Fast (flash-drying) Longer (air-drying, may require drying agent)
Installation Needs May require condensate hood, dedicated power for booster Simpler installation, no special ventilation typically
Environmental Impact Higher energy consumption, but no chemical residue on dishes Lower energy consumption, but chemical discharge in wastewater

Pre-Wash and Disposal Equipment

Before a dish enters your dishwasher, it's essential to get rid of leftover food and loosen stubborn grime. Proper prep work makes your dishwasher more effective and protects your plumbing from expensive clogs. Investing in the right pre-wash and disposal equipment is a non-negotiable part of a professional kitchen setup.

Heated Soak Tanks

For pots and pans with caked-on food, a heated soak tank is a game-changer. These tanks use warm water and a soaking solution to break down tough grease and food particles before the main wash cycle. This pre-soaking step significantly reduces manual scrubbing, saving your staff valuable time. It also allows your dishwasher to focus on sanitizing, leading to a more consistent and effective clean.

Garbage Disposals and Grease Traps

Proper waste management starts at the dish pit. A heavy-duty garbage disposal quickly handles food scraps, preventing drain clogs. Just as important is a grease trap, which is designed to intercept fats, oils, and grease (FOG) before they enter the wastewater system. This prevents costly plumbing issues and is often required by local health codes to protect public sewers.

First, Assess Your Kitchen's Needs

Before you even start looking at models, take a moment to assess your kitchen's specific requirements. We recommend asking yourselves a few key questions:

  • What is your peak meal service volume? How many customers do you serve during your busiest hours?
  • How many dishes and racks do you typically use per hour during these peak times?
  • What is the available space in your dishroom? Measure the width, depth, and height carefully.
  • What utility connections are available? Check for water pressure, hot water supply, drainage, and electrical power (voltage, phase, amps).
  • Do you know the water hardness in your area? Hard water can significantly impact dishwasher performance and longevity.

Understanding these factors will guide you toward machines that can truly meet your demands without over- or under-sizing your investment.

Matching Capacity and Speed to Your Volume

These three metrics are crucial for evaluating how efficiently a dishwasher can handle your workload:

  • Racks per hour (RPH): This tells you how many standard dish racks the machine can process in 60 minutes. Our research shows capacities ranging from 30 racks per hour for smaller units to 1200+ racks per hour for large conveyor systems. For example, some door-type models can achieve 30 racks per hour with a 2-minute cycle, while high-performance conveyor models can hit 255 RPH, 209 RPH, or even 348 RPH.
  • Cycle time: This is the duration of a single wash and rinse cycle, typically ranging from 1 to 4 minutes. Shorter cycle times mean faster turnaround and greater efficiency during busy periods.
  • Throughput: This is the true measure of efficiency—how many clean dishes you get back into service per hour. It’s a combination of RPH and cycle time, ensuring your machine can match your peak demand and prevent frustrating bottlenecks that can bring your kitchen to a halt.

Checking the Technical Specs: Size, Power, and Drainage

Beyond the general features, you'll need to pay close attention to the technical specifications to ensure compatibility and optimal performance:

  • Dimensions (Width, Depth, Height): Crucial for fitting the machine into your available space. Conveyor models, for instance, can be quite large, with widths reaching 102 inches and depths around 32.5 inches. Undercounter units, on the other hand, might require a niche width of 24 inches.
  • Power Requirements (Voltage, Phase, Amps): Commercial dishwashers often have specific electrical needs, such as 480V, 3 phase, 26 Amps for larger conveyor units. Always verify that your electrical supply matches the machine's requirements to avoid installation headaches.
  • Water Inlet Size (e.g., 3/4"): The standard water inlet size is often 3/4 inches, but it's important to confirm this to ensure proper plumbing connections.
  • Pump Horsepower (HP): A higher pump HP generally indicates more powerful washing action. Our research shows pump motors typically around 2 HP for wash and rinse cycles.
  • Construction Material (Stainless steel is standard): Commercial dishwashers are built for durability, and stainless steel construction is the industry standard. It ensures longevity, resistance to corrosion, and ease of cleaning in a demanding kitchen environment.

Getting Your Installation Right

Professional installation is almost always required for commercial dishwashers. These aren't plug-and-play appliances, and improper setup can void warranties or create safety hazards. Here’s what we look for:

technician professionally installing a door-type commercial dishwasher - commercial dishwasher buy

  • Professional installation required: Always use certified technicians who are familiar with commercial equipment.
  • Check plumbing for correct pressure and temperature: Adequate water pressure is essential for effective spraying, and for high-temp machines, the correct inlet water temperature (e.g., 140°F, 60°C) is crucial for efficient heating.
  • Verify electrical connections match machine specs: As discussed, commercial units have specific voltage, phase, and amperage requirements. Incorrect electrical hookups can damage the machine or pose fire risks.
  • Ensure proper drainage and ventilation: Effective drainage prevents water backup, while good ventilation (especially with a condensate hood for high-temp units) manages steam and heat, maintaining a comfortable and safe kitchen environment.
  • Level the machine for optimal operation: A properly leveled dishwasher ensures water drains correctly, spray arms function efficiently, and internal components are not unduly stressed.

Proper Loading Techniques for Cleaner Dishes

You can have the most powerful, efficient dishwasher on the market, but if it’s loaded improperly, you’ll still end up with dirty dishes. Mastering a few simple loading techniques is one of the easiest ways to guarantee sparkling results with every cycle. It’s not about spending more time; it’s about working smarter to let the machine do what it was designed for. A well-loaded rack ensures water and detergent reach every surface, preventing costly and time-consuming rewashes during a busy service.

General Loading Rules

To get the best performance from your machine, think about water flow. Start by loading flat plates side by side, beginning from a corner of the rack. This method maximizes space and prevents them from shielding each other from the water jets. For bowls, always place them upside down or tilted downwards in a rack with tines. This position allows the interior to get a full spray and ensures all the water drains out, so you aren't left with a pool of dirty water at the end of the cycle. The most common mistake is overcrowding the rack, so remember to give your dishes enough space to get thoroughly cleaned.

How to Load Flatware Correctly

Flatware is notorious for nesting, which is when spoons or forks stick together and block water from cleaning them. The best way to prevent this is to load them into the flatware basket with the handles facing down. This simple step exposes the heads of the utensils to the full force of the wash cycle. It also adds a layer of safety, as your staff will be grabbing the handles, not the sharp tines or soiled ends, when unloading. Simple Steps for Daily and Weekly Care

A clean dishwasher is a happy dishwasher—and one that won't let you down during the dinner rush. Establishing a routine cleaning and maintenance schedule is vital.

  • Daily cleaning: At the end of each shift or day, make it a habit to:
    • Drain and clean the interior of the unit, removing any food debris.
    • Remove and clean all filters and scrap screens to prevent clogs.
    • Check and clean spray arms to ensure all jets are clear and not blocked by food particles or mineral buildup.
  • Weekly tasks:
    • Delime the machine: This is crucial, especially if you're in an area with hard water. Limescale (mineral buildup) can reduce heating efficiency, clog spray jets, and even damage internal components. Use appropriate deliming chemicals as recommended by the manufacturer. The process typically involves draining the tank, refilling with fresh water, adding the deliming agent, running the machine, and then thoroughly rinsing to remove all residue.
    • Check chemical levels (for low-temp models): Ensure your sanitizer and drying agent reservoirs are sufficiently full.
  • Deliming is crucial for removing mineral buildup from hard water: White vinegar can also be used to clean targeted spray nozzles to prevent hard water buildup. Ignoring limescale can drastically reduce your dishwasher's efficiency and lifespan.

Daily Cleaning Checklist

To keep your machine running at its best, this quick checklist should be a non-negotiable part of your closing duties. At the end of every single shift, your team should take a few minutes to perform these essential tasks. First, drain the tank completely and wipe down the interior to remove any lingering food particles that can cause clogs or unpleasant odors. Next, pull out all the filters and scrap screens, giving them a thorough rinse to clear away trapped debris—this is one of the most common causes of poor wash performance. Finally, check the spray arms and use a small brush to gently clear any food bits or mineral buildup from the jets. This ensures a powerful, even spray pattern for every wash cycle.

Post-Cleaning Best Practices

Once the main cleaning tasks are done, a couple of final steps will set you up for success. After everything is clean and dry, properly reassemble all the parts you removed, like the filters and spray arms, making sure they click back into place securely. Here’s a simple but effective trick: leave the dishwasher door slightly ajar overnight. This allows the interior to air out completely, which prevents the growth of mildew and keeps the machine smelling fresh for the next day's service. Verifying Sanitization: A Critical Safety Check

Getting dishes visually clean is only half the battle; ensuring they are properly sanitized is a critical food safety requirement. For high-temperature dishwashers, this means the surface of the dishes must reach a specific temperature to kill harmful bacteria. According to the FDA Food Code, that magic number is 160°F (71°C). If your machine isn't hitting this temperature during its final rinse, you're not just risking poor results—you're risking the health of your customers and a potential health code violation. Regularly verifying that your dishwasher is reaching this sanitizing temperature is a fundamental part of maintaining all your restaurant equipment to the highest safety standards.

Using a Dishwasher Thermometer

So, how do you know if your machine is reaching that crucial 160°F? You can’t just guess. The most reliable method is to use a waterproof dishwasher thermometer or single-use temperature test strips. These simple tools are designed to record the highest temperature reached during a cycle. Simply place the thermometer or strip on a dish or in a rack and run a normal cycle. Once it's finished, check the reading. If it’s consistently at or above 160°F, you’re in the clear. If it’s falling short, it’s a clear sign that your machine needs maintenance, possibly with its booster heater, before it’s used again for service.

What temperature does a commercial dishwasher need to reach for sanitizing?

The required temperatures for sanitization are critical for food safety and are often regulated by local health codes. According to the FDA Food Code, high-temperature machines must achieve a final rinse temperature of at least 180°F (82°C) at the manifold, or ensure the utensil surface reaches 160°F (71°C) to properly sanitize. This extreme heat is what kills harmful bacteria. Low-temperature machines, on the other hand, rely on chemical sanitizers in their final rinse, operating at lower water temperatures (typically 120-140°F) but still achieving the necessary level of pathogen reduction.

How often should I delime my commercial dishwasher?

The frequency of deliming largely depends on two factors: the hardness of your local water supply and how often you use your dishwasher. In areas with particularly hard water, mineral buildup can occur rapidly, and you may need to delime your machine as often as once a week to maintain optimal performance and prevent damage. For softer water areas or less frequent use, once a month might suffice. Always consult your dishwasher's owner's manual for specific recommendations and watch for signs of scale buildup, such as cloudy dishes, reduced water pressure, or visible white deposits on heating elements. Proactive deliming is a simple step that significantly extends your machine's lifespan and efficiency.

Can I use a residential dishwasher in my commercial kitchen?

Absolutely not. While a residential dishwasher might seem like a cost-saving solution, it is fundamentally unsuitable for a commercial kitchen environment. Residential units are not designed for the volume, speed, or durability required in a foodservice setting. They lack the robust construction, powerful pumps, and rapid cycle times needed to keep up with commercial demand. More importantly, residential dishwashers do not meet the stringent NSF (National Sanitation Foundation) sanitation standards that commercial machines adhere to. Using a residential dishwasher in a commercial kitchen would not only lead to frequent breakdowns and operational inefficiencies but would also violate health codes, compromising food safety and potentially leading to fines or closure.
